Ailing Samsung Electronics Chief Lee Kun-Hee passes away



KATHMANDU: Chairman of Samsung Electronics Lee Kun-Hee has died. He was 78.

Ailing Lee died on Sunday with his family members, including his son and de facto company chief Lee Jae-yong, by his side, Samsung company said in a statement.

Lee Kun-Hee had been hospitalized for years and the younger Lee has been in charge of company affairs. It says “all of us at Samsung will cherish his memory and are grateful for the journey we shared with him.”

From a local business, Lee Kun-Hee had transformed Samsung into the world-leading innovator and industrial powerhouse.
